PowerEdge R410 Technical Guide
Environmental Specifications
Table 4.
10°C to 35°C (50°F to 95°F) with a maximum temperature gradation of
10°C per hour
Note: For altitudes above 2950 feet, the maximum operating
temperature is derated 1°F/550 ft.
-40°C to 65°C (-40°F to 149°F) with a maximum temperature gradation
of 20°C per hour
20% to 80% (noncondensing) with a maximum humidity gradation of 10%
per hour
5% to 95% (noncondensing) with a maximum humidity gradation of 10%
per hour
0.26 Grms at 5Hz-350Hz in operational orientations
1.54 Grms at 10Hz-250Hz in all orientations
Half sine shock in all operational orientations of 31 G +/- 5% with a pulse
duration of 2.6 ms +/-10%
Half sine shock on all six sides of 71 G +/- 5% with a pulse duration of 2
ms +/-10%
Square wave shock on all six sides of 27 G with velocity change @ 235
in/sec or greater
-16m to 3048m (-50ft to 10,000ft)
Note: For altitudes above 2950 feet, the maximum operating
temperature is derated 1°F/550 ft.
-16m to 10,600m (-50ft to 35,000ft)
